Output ebc18382e7ab8b7279fdeb5bf864eeca3a026b51aa8cfba6d8c2a38bfebfbcfe:13

value
8100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1b3a7008c18973adef4b657a9c21f4f210b0f10 OP_EQUALVERIFY OP_CHECKSIG
address
1L7oSZJ85gY5Tqpj7iuwrvMtZEfwfiLk4Y
transaction
ebc18382e7ab8b7279fdeb5bf864eeca3a026b51aa8cfba6d8c2a38bfebfbcfe
confirmations
258343
spent
true